Excitement mounts as fifty-five of New Zealand’s most talented young musicians take to the stage for another thrilling night of music. In August 2011 their performances for Wellington and Auckland audiences were breathtaking; in October they wowed the Christchurch audience while performing for world famous opera stars Placido Domingo and Katherine Jenkins.
This first NZSO National Youth Orchestra concert for 2012 promises to astound. Led by eminent New Zealand-born conductor Tecwyn Evans, it features phenomenal 16-year-old Columbian cellist Santiago Cañón Valencia, already known around the world for his extraordinary virtuosic talent.
